doc/Makefile.sphinx

@@ -9,6 +9,10 @@ SOURCEDIR     = .
 BUILDDIR      = _build
 DESTDIR       = final
 
+ifeq ($(shell if which $(SPHINXBUILD) >/dev/null 2>&1; then echo 1; else echo 0; fi),0)
+$(error "The '$(SPHINXBUILD)' command was not found. Make sure you have Sphinx installed")
+endif

doc/conf.py

@@ -73,7 +73,13 @@ rst_prolog = """
 # The theme to use for HTML and HTML Help pages.  See the documentation for
 # a list of builtin themes.
 #
-html_theme = 'sphinx_rtd_theme'
+try:
+    import sphinx_rtd_theme
+    html_theme = 'sphinx_rtd_theme'
+except ImportError:
+    sys.stderr.write("The Sphinx sphinx_rtd_theme HTML theme was not found.\
+    \nPlease make sure to install the sphinx_rtd_theme python package.\n")
+    sys.exit(1)
